Many victims of car accidents have a heavy financial burden that includes medical expenses as well as repairs to vehicles. A skilled auto accident attorney can negotiate a fair settlement on your behalf in order to reduce the burden and let you focus on your recovery. An experienced lawyer for car accidents is also able to negotiate with insurance companies. Since the priority of the insurance company is to maximize its own profits, it will generally strive to pay out the least amount possible in the basis of a claim. You are at a serious disadvantage if your company doesn't have an attorney who has prior experience in insurance negotiations. An experienced attorney for auto accidents will review your case and make sure you're filing all damages you are entitled to. They can also review your medical records and expenses to ensure you're accounting accurately for your losses. They can also help you gather evidence that will support your claim, such as witnesses' contact information, photographs and diagrams of the scene of the accident and the statements of anyone who witnessed it. Insurance companies employ their own investigators to verify the validity and authenticity of car accident claims. They are well-known for following victims around town, ask their neighbors for information and monitor their posts on social media. You can reduce your risk with the help a lawyer by not sharing any updates or photos on social media until your case is resolved. A knowledgeable attorney can also give you information on the time frames that apply to your particular case (called statutes). This is important because if the statute of limitation expires before you file an action, you lose your right to seek damages from the party who is at fault.
